In my view, the folks who’ve had a tough time are probably the ones whose flights got canceled or needed rebooking. When you book through a third-party website (whether it’s for car rentals, hotels, or airlines), handling changes or cancellations can be more challenging. For a hassle-free experience, my recommendation is to book directly with the specific company you’re planning to use. However, if you’re looking to save some cash and don’t anticipate any changes or cancellations, going with a third-party website can score you significant discounts. Remember to compare prices; sometimes, third-party platforms offer better deals.
